SPA Capital Services Ltd's latest results show strong revenue growth with net sales of ₹8.22 crores and a net profit of ₹0.21 crores, but concerns about low profitability and capital efficiency suggest a cautious outlook for investors.
The latest financial results for SPA Capital Services Ltd indicate a complex operational landscape. In Q3 FY26, the company reported net sales of ₹8.22 crores, reflecting a notable quarter-on-quarter growth of 35.87%, which is the highest revenue figure in recent quarters. This suggests a positive trend in business traction, particularly in its wealth management and advisory segments. Additionally, the consolidated net profit for the same quarter stood at ₹0.21 crores, marking a sequential improvement of 10.53%. The operating margin reached 5.60%, the highest in recent quarters, although it remains thin compared to industry standards.
Despite these positive revenue and margin developments, the company's profitability metrics raise concerns. The return on equity (ROE) is reported at 3.85%, which is significantly below industry benchmarks, indicating challenges in capital efficiency. The company's financial performance over the past year shows a positive trajectory, with net sales for the nine-month period ending December 2025 reaching ₹21.07 crores, suggesting that the current fiscal year is on track to surpass previous performance. However, operational challenges persist, particularly regarding profitability and capital deployment. The company's valuation metrics indicate a disconnect between its market pricing and underlying fundamentals, with elevated price-to-earnings and price-to-book ratios compared to industry averages. This has led to an adjustment in its evaluation, reflecting concerns about valuation and long-term fundamental strength. Overall, while SPA Capital Services Ltd has demonstrated strong revenue growth, the underlying profitability issues and capital efficiency challenges suggest a cautious outlook for potential investors. The absence of institutional interest further complicates the investment narrative, highlighting the need for careful consideration of the company's operational performance moving forward.
